The Boise State football team answered some questions Friday with the release of its depth chart for Thursday’s season opener vs. Ole Miss.
But they also left plenty unanswered.
The Broncos named senior Cleshawn Page the winner of the No. 2 cornerback spot over sophomore Jonathan Moxey and gave Jake Roh the starting spot at tight end over Connor Peters and Alec Dhaenens.
But they named co-winners at both the No. 3 wide receiver and No. 2 running back spots, while also announcing a competition between Mario Yakoo and Archie Lewis for the starting spot at right guard.
